OpenAI co-founders Elon Musk and Sam Altman appeared in an Oakland, California, courtroom on Tuesday for the commencement of opening statements in a high-stakes legal battle. The trial marks a significant escalation in a bitter dispute between the two prominent technology figures regarding the organization they helped establish. The presence of both Musk and Altman in the courtroom underscores the importance of the litigation, which has drawn significant attention from the tech industry.[1][2]
The legal proceedings are expected to delve into the foundational goals and governance of OpenAI. With the potential to reshape the future of the artificial intelligence industry, the trial's outcome could influence how AI technologies are developed and deployed globally. The case represents a pivotal moment for the sector as it navigates complex questions about innovation and the competitive landscape of the technology sector.[1][2]
